When Hair Fall Doesn’t Have an Obvious Reason
Sweety’s story is one many people quietly relate to. There was no dramatic trigger. No sudden illness. Just hair strands showing up more often during washes, a sense that something wasn’t right.When the Traya hair coach reviewed her hair test, a clearer picture began to form. The issue wasn’t one single factor. It was layered. Subtle nutrition deficiency combined with digestion concerns was silently impacting how her body nourished her hair.
This is where many people feel stuck. You eat regularly, you feel mostly fine, so how could nutrition be the problem? The coach explained it gently: even when meals are regular, poor absorption can mean your hair follicles don’t get what they need. Over time, that gap shows up as weakness and shedding.
Can digestion really affect hair fall?
Yes. When digestion is compromised, nutrients aren’t absorbed efficiently, which weakens hair follicles over time and leads to increased shedding even if your diet looks “normal.”The Doubt Everyone Has but Rarely Says Out Loud
As the conversation moved to treatment, Sweety asked the question most people are afraid of.“If hair fall increases after using the serum… will it keep repeating?” she asked, clearly worried.
The coach didn’t rush past it. She explained that initial shedding can happen when weaker strands fall out to make way for stronger ones. It’s uncomfortable, but it’s also a sign the scalp is responding. This honesty mattered. Sweety didn’t want miracles. She wanted to know what to expect.
Reassurance came not as a promise, but as a timeline. The first couple of months would focus on scalp health and removing weak hair. By the third month, she could expect visible reduction in hair fall if she stayed consistent.
